Heads up: if the Lintrock baseline file in the Quarrow repo drifts from main, CI fails with a "stale baseline" error even when the code is fine. Quick fix is to regenerate the baseline on a clean checkout and re-push. If a customer build is blocked, confirm the failing run matches the token below before escalating.

build token for yadug-yagag: htk21_c863c33eb8b82c0c9c152

**Changelog — Sproutline v3.4**

Renamed `WATER_INTERVAL_MIN` to `SPROUTLINE_SCHEDULE_INTERVAL` to match the new scheduler namespace. The old name is no longer read; deployments using it will fall back to hourly watering, which overwaters succulents. Release managers should update every env file before rollout. A sample corrected file follows, and the scheduler's API credential must be set on the line directly after this sentence.

vault entry, yadug-yahig: VAULT_KEY8=0123db84

Q: How does Fleetwhistle pick a driver for a new job?

A: It's a weighted score: distance (50%), current load (30%), and recent acceptance rate (20%). Ties break on driver tenure, which is arbitrary but stable, so don't "fix" it. The weights live in a config map, not code — please keep it that way. If you need to rebuild the scoring cache after a wipe, the admin console asks for the team's recovery passphrase, reproduced just below.

strongbox words: raldor-eliir-lamael

// Encoding sniffing for user-uploaded text files in Saltgrass.
// We check BOM first, then a capped statistical pass (8 KB max)
// to avoid unbounded reads on hostile uploads. Ambiguous files
// fall back to this constant rather than guessing, which closed
// the smuggling vector flagged in the last audit. Fixed as of the
// build noted below.

trace token, bawif-tajof: htk14_21e308fc7b4137

Handover: Splitwire Assignment Service

Welcome aboard. Splitwire assigns users to experiment buckets; the hot path is the /assign endpoint backed by the Redis ring in the Oakhollow cluster. Bucket configs live in the splitwire-configs repo; deploys go through the usual pipeline, nothing exotic. One gotcha: the admin console locks after 30 days idle, which has likely happened since I left. To re-enable it, run the unlock script on the bastion and supply the service recovery passphrase when asked. For reference, it is below.

unlock words, bawef-kahap: sorax-sorir-quenys-aldok